Why predictable cloud operations matter for ERP environments
Professional services organizations do not simply need infrastructure uptime. They need predictable cloud operations across month-end close, payroll cycles, project billing windows, reporting deadlines, and seasonal growth periods. ERP environments often include application servers, PostgreSQL or other database layers, Redis-backed caching, file services, API integrations, identity controls, and reporting workloads. In many mid-market deployments, these components have evolved over time, creating fragmented infrastructure, inconsistent environments, and manual deployment dependencies.
A managed cloud services model addresses these issues by standardizing infrastructure architecture, automating provisioning with Infrastructure as Code, improving release consistency through CI/CD and GitOps, and strengthening resilience with backup automation and disaster recovery planning. For partners, the value is not only technical. Predictable operations reduce support volatility, improve gross margin, and create a more scalable service delivery model across multiple ERP customers.

Managed DevOps opportunities in ERP hosting
ERP environments are often treated as static systems, but in reality they change continuously. Patches, integrations, custom modules, reporting updates, security controls, and performance tuning all require disciplined release management. This is where managed DevOps services become commercially and operationally important. Partners can introduce CI/CD pipelines for application updates, GitOps workflows for environment consistency, Infrastructure as Code for repeatable provisioning, and observability for proactive incident response.
In some cases, the ERP application itself may not be cloud-native, but the surrounding operational model can still be modernized. For example, containerized integration services using Docker, Kubernetes-based API middleware, automated backup validation, and policy-driven deployment orchestration can materially improve reliability without forcing a full application rewrite. This creates a practical cloud modernization platform approach: modernize operations first, then modernize architecture where justified by business value.
- Standardize ERP environment provisioning with Infrastructure as Code to reduce deployment inconsistency and engineer dependency.
- Use GitOps and CI/CD for controlled release workflows, rollback readiness, and auditability across test, staging, and production.
- Implement observability across infrastructure, application performance, database health, and integration endpoints to improve operational visibility.
- Automate backup schedules, recovery testing, and disaster recovery runbooks to strengthen operational resilience.
- Introduce cloud cost optimization policies for compute sizing, storage lifecycle management, and non-production environment controls.

Governance recommendations for ERP cloud operations
ERP hosting requires stronger governance than generic application hosting because the systems often contain financial data, employee information, project billing records, and client-sensitive operational data. Partners should establish governance frameworks that cover identity and access management, environment segregation, backup retention, encryption standards, change approval workflows, incident response, and recovery objectives. Governance should also include cost controls, especially where ERP environments accumulate oversized compute, underused storage, or unmanaged non-production instances.
| Governance domain | Recommendation | Partner benefit |
|---|---|---|
| Access control | Role-based access, MFA, privileged access review, and audit logging | Reduced security risk and stronger compliance posture |
| Change management | Formal release workflows with CI/CD approvals and rollback plans | Lower outage risk during updates and customizations |
| Data protection | Automated backups, tested restores, encryption, and retention policies | Improved resilience and customer trust |
| Cost governance | Tagging, budget thresholds, rightsizing reviews, and lifecycle policies | Better margin protection and customer cost transparency |
| Operational visibility | Unified observability across infrastructure, databases, and integrations | Faster issue resolution and more predictable service levels |
For partners building a scalable cloud operations platform, governance should be embedded into the service design rather than added later. Standard policy templates, automated compliance checks, and documented operating procedures make it easier to support multiple ERP customers without increasing delivery complexity at the same rate.
Implementation considerations and tradeoffs
Not every ERP hosting engagement should follow the same architecture. Some customers require dedicated cloud environments because of compliance, performance isolation, or customization complexity. Others may be suitable for selected shared operational components within a multi-tenant infrastructure model. Partners should evaluate application architecture, database behavior, integration dependencies, recovery objectives, and customer governance requirements before standardizing the deployment pattern.
There are also tradeoffs between speed and standardization. A rapid lift-and-shift migration may accelerate initial revenue, but it can preserve technical debt and operational inefficiency. A more structured modernization approach may take longer but improves long-term supportability and margin. The most effective model is often phased: stabilize the ERP workload in a managed cloud environment, introduce observability and backup automation, then implement DevOps controls, cost optimization, and selective modernization over time.
